Just completed 2 nights here on pts/cert. Had to haggle to get an upgraded room (not a suite, just an Ocean Front). Wound up on the 10th floor of the Ewa tower. Not the best, but better than a City View.
Resort fee and valet parking free as Globalist. Breakfast in the lounge is decent, but not as great as some of the previous reviews I had seen. Nice big thing of salmon out each morning, pastries, cold cuts, HB eggs, Chobani yogurt. Was out each evening, so didn't get to experience the evening spread.
Staff in the evening for drinks were great though, especially the guy manning the "bar". Hotel managed to provide the first concrete example I have seen since WoH began of a hotel still trying to go above and beyond the rules for Globalists. Alcoholic drinks are complimentary in the lounge! Everyone else has to pay. Quite nice to grab a drink and sit out by the fire pits on the deck in the evening

Looking at the old list and the new list of what is included, here are the tangible differences:
- Premium wifi included now
- Two bottles of water replaced with reusable water bottle and water stations
- Children 5 & under eat for free from Childrens menu with paying adult
- Local and 800 number calls unlimited free (instead of 60 minutes) - long distance and intl is still 60 minutes free
